"Great location — that was definitely the best part of our stay. But honestly we ran into some real issues that made the trip pretty uncomfortable.The water had a really strong sulfur smell in every bathroom and the kitchen. Showering was unpleasant the entire trip and cooking was a struggle. When we brought it up the host admitted they already knew about it but hadn't mentioned it anywhere in the listing. Their response was basically that we'd get used to it. There was a filter under the kitchen sink but the water came out so slowly it was barely usable. A few guests also had some skin sensitivity from the water. Some of the shower heads and sinks were visibly rusted which tells you this has been going on a while.Several bathrooms and bedrooms also had locks that didn't work — not great when you're traveling with families.Just a heads up for anyone booking in summer — AC is not listed as an amenity and is not available at the property. With a bigger group it gets pretty warm.The host replied quickly but wasn't very open to addressing our concerns. Nice location but these things need to be fixed and disclosed before booking."

"I spent Memorial Day weekend here with my wife 4 kids and our English bulldog. My mom came for an evening there was ample sleeping space for all of us.From the private drive onto the lake and up to the lake house the stress from everyday live starts to leave and the peace of what matters starts to enter.Our time was well spent enjoying the lake with the kayaks and paddle boat. We caught plenty of bass small mouth and a couple pike. The beach was great for our children along with the yard space to set up a couple games we brought.We enjoyed ice cream in Howard city just a few minutes away with a relaxing drive. There’s plenty of grocery and food options nearby.The cottage was nicely stocked with linens, bedding everything you would need to grill relax and enjoy the simple things in life are here.The hosts were great and very accommodating. This is a gem of a stay.We will certainly be back."
